IndexedSeq does not satisfy ICollection

Description

There's a discrepancy in behavior between Clojure and ClojureScript when testing if a seq is a collection:

Clojure:
(coll? (seq "hey")) => true

ClojureScript:
(coll? (seq "hey")) => false

This appears to be the result of IndexedSeq not implementing ICollection.

Environment

None

Assignee

Unassigned

Reporter

Chris Granger

Labels

None

Approval

None

Patch

None

Priority

Minor
Configure